Output 59d79a86369ee1d3c17f8de228da5c84a409a1e3a85cd4984533763996e51df8:14

value
261660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 109d264ed01538c3a4e81dbacf07d38fd443cc15 OP_EQUAL
address
33CrzZWzSJzUkcFUtkBqN8dWWnwUcq8m7D
transaction
59d79a86369ee1d3c17f8de228da5c84a409a1e3a85cd4984533763996e51df8
spent
true